Stanley Park was initially closed to all vehicle traffic on April 8 of this year, in an effort to reduce congestion and allow for greater physical distancing in busy areas like the seawall, and in response to public requests for greater access to essential recreational space for cycling and walking during the early stages of the pandemic. The Stanley Park seawall is a long ride at almost 9 kilometers, but it’s also very flat so it’s not too strenuous (unless, due to Covid restrictions or seasonal closures the long ride goes up to Prospect Point on a steep and nasty hill, in which case you can take Pipeline Road home instead for a shorter, but still fairly flat ride).
